The phrase refers to the act of searching for pizza restaurants located within close proximity to an individual’s current location within a specific municipality. This type of search is typically performed using online search engines or mapping applications on internet-connected devices. The result aims to provide the user with a list of local pizzerias along with relevant information such as addresses, contact details, operating hours, and customer reviews.
This type of location-based search offers significant convenience to individuals seeking a readily available meal option. It streamlines the process of discovering dining establishments, particularly for those unfamiliar with a specific area. Historically, word-of-mouth or printed directories were the primary methods for finding local businesses; digital search tools have drastically improved the speed and efficiency of this process. The benefit extends to local businesses, providing a readily accessible channel for reaching potential customers and competing in the local market.
